How to Add Home Equity with HVAC Upgrades

April 16, 2020

All homeowners can benefit from improving their properties. Even if you’re selling in a down market, the right home improvements can increase your profits. The trick is making sure the improvement you pay for gives you added return. Simply updating your HVAC system to current standards can improve the value of your home. However, there are ways to increase the return even more.

Increase Energy Efficiency

Do your homework and find a product that increases energy efficiency in a marked way. The idea is to save on energy costs over time. This may include installing a system with the highest SEER rating that makes sense for your size home. Other possibilities include removing old ductwork and upgrading to a better-insulated system. Improving the return and supply system is another option.

Go Eco-Friendly

Eco-friendly HVAC systems can boost equity in certain real estate markets. When you’re living in an area that values the concept, you’ve got a lot of choices to support you. Solar installations, geothermal systems, heat pumps, and even hybrid models are all worth considering. Adding an air filtration or humidity control product to an existing system can also increase home value.

Install Small

Depending upon how you use your home, reducing the footprint of your system could be an option. Cooling and heating a single room using a mini-split configuration can reduce overall costs, and that adds home value. When you’re thinking about an upgrade, find out what benefits are in store if you install a smaller unit.
